181. Deputy Ken O'Flynn as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Finance the number of occasions since 2019 on which the Central Bank of Ireland has required a regulated financial institution to extend redress beyond individual litigants to a wider customer cohort following the outcome of litigation or confidential settlement; and the statutory or supervisory basis relied upon in each case. [9061/26]
